Misty Veil

I stand this side

of a veil of tears.

Peering through

the misty haze.

The slick glass,

water wet,

lets me see through

my emotional prison.

Upon a world of beauty,

in awe I gaze.

Longing to be

on the other side

of this pain.

Sunset colours

fill me with hope

and yet that reality,

seems beyond my grasp.

The rise and fall

of moon-tugged waves,

echoes the turbulence

within my heart.

I close my eyes

and see your face,

in death,

not the same as alive.

The ache of loss

engulfs my soul,

crushing my heart again.

I look up to the sky

imagining you now,

in your heavenly home -

healed, whole, strong.

I see you as you once were

with youthful good looks.

Vibrant with energy

and enthusiasm for life.

Even in my agony,

I have peace,

knowing that one day,

I will see you again,

on the other side.
